The site that I found about that amp is a bit funny, but as I understand it, amp can do 1600+ W @ 2 Ohm.

So you should look for two 4 Ohm SVC subs, or two 2x2 Ohm DVC. This way each sub will get 800 W. Which brand is best? There isn't such thing as best sub, there is a lot of good subs. Go for some reliable name which is in business long time. Go for good support too. Sub can't perform well without good box. Seller should be first person to give you reliable info. What do you mean by: Buy in USA and put in car in Germany? Do you want to buy that in USA e-store and import that on your own? That is legal and possible. But you will have to pay transportation cost, custom duties and tax. And you will be (almost) without any warranty. Is it worth it?
